International tourist arrivals in Middle Africa in 2018 — 1,578,400 people. Since 1995, the indicator has risen by 429.3%.

| Year | people | Change | Change, % |
|---|---|---|---|
| 2018 | 1.58M | −137,500 | −8.01% |
| 2017 | 1.72M | −448,000 | −20.7% |
| 2016 | 2.16M | −169,200 | −7.25% |
| 2015 | 2.33M | +138,400 | +6.31% |
| 2014 | 2.19M | +45,200 | +2.1% |
| 2013 | 2.15M | +221,700 | +11.5% |
| 2012 | 1.93M | +278,200 | +16.86% |
| 2011 | 1.65M | +238,800 | +16.93% |
| 2010 | 1.41M | +356,200 | +33.78% |
| 2009 | 1.05M | +117,500 | +12.54% |
| 2008 | 937,100 | +112,200 | +13.6% |
| 2007 | 824,900 | +125,800 | +17.99% |
| 2006 | 699,100 | −154,700 | −18.12% |
| 2005 | 853,800 | +228,000 | +36.43% |
| 2004 | 625,800 | +213,100 | +51.64% |
| 2003 | 412,700 | −19,400 | −4.49% |
| 2002 | 432,100 | −300 | −0.07% |
| 2001 | 432,400 | −12,900 | −2.9% |
| 2000 | 445,300 | −3,500 | −0.78% |
| 1999 | 448,800 | +15,700 | +3.63% |
| 1998 | 433,100 | +62,300 | +16.8% |
| 1997 | 370,800 | +48,400 | +15.01% |
| 1996 | 322,400 | +24,200 | +8.12% |
| 1995 | 298,200 | — | — |
The number of arrivals of foreign visitors who stay overnight in the country (tourists) over a year. Arrivals are counted, not people: the same person who comes three times gives three arrivals. Same-day visitors and passengers in transit are not counted, which noticeably lowers the indicator for transit hubs.
